Problem

In 5G wireless communication networks, the overlap of synchronization signal blocks with control channel resources in time slots where the synchronization signal block is transmitted prevents wireless devices from receiving downlink control information, as the control channel resources allocated for DCI are used for transmitting the synchronization signal block instead.

Innovation Solution

Wireless devices are configured with two or more control resource sets, allowing them to determine the state of a time slot and select either the first or second control resource set for monitoring DCI based on the presence or absence of the synchronization signal block, with the base station signaling resource identifiers to facilitate this switching.

AI summary

A wireless device is configured with or allocated two or more control resource sets for receiving downlink control information from a base station or cell. The two or more control resource sets correspond to two or more possible states of a time slot used for downlink transmission. The wireless device determines the state of a time slot and selects one or the two or more control channel resource sets to monitor for DCI depending on the state of the time slot. In one exemplary embodiment, the time slot has two possible states and the state of the time slot is determined by the presence or absence of an SS block.
